Re: Banner
1) Before you can put your own banner onto your board, you have to set your layout as "custom" layout. (Save all your html and CSS before you do so, if you have any already.)
Then you have to choose / create a picture, host it with an imagehost like imageshack or photobucket, and enter the url into the community logo box in the "edit layout and colors" section.
2) Go to "moderator's options" >security settings > advanced security settings. Click on the button called "See members" in the upper left hand corner. You'll get a member list where you can delete members.
This works for individual forums, as well, if you want to use restricted forums.

Re: Banner
mrhs wrote:
Thanks.
But I still have some other blue thing underneath that, is that removable? And how do I make the banner be in focus?
The blue thing can be removed by deleting the code that is currently in your Custom HTML area ( Control panel>Board Management>Edit layout /colors of your board>Manage Custom HTML content.
To sharpen up the banner image, you need to go to Control panel>Board Management>Edit layout /colors of your board).
Move down the page to 'Community logo options' and change the width/height from 720 x 200 to 706 x 195.
